Detroit Signs Closer Todd Jones, Acquires Outfielder Jacque Jones

The Tigers re-signed closer Jones and acquired outfielder Jones from the Cubs. Detroit agreed on a 1-year contract with Todd Jones, who will turn forty next spring, a day before he could have negotiated with any of the thirty MLB teams. Baltimore Traded pitcher Trachsel to the Cubs

Baltimore traded pitcher Steve Trachsel to the Cubs, who were in search of a veteran starter. Through twenty-five starts and most of a season, Trachsel, 36, had been a hair above MLB average for a starting pitcher. Chicago Exercise 2008 Option on Daryle Ward

The Cubs and Daryle Ward have exercised a $1.2-million option for next season, but the club declined options on a pair of former Mets, pitcher Steve Trachsel and outfielder Cliff Floyd.
